The best way to get to Edmonton International Airport (YEG) from downtown depends on your budget, time, and luggage. Public transit is the most economical, while taxis/rideshares offer the most convenience. Always factor in potential traffic, especially during peak hours (7-9 AM and 4-6 PM on weekdays), which can significantly increase travel time.
This is the most budget-friendly option, but involves a transfer and takes longer. Expect 60-90 minutes, depending on connections.
Cost: One standard ETS fare (which covers the transfer). Check current ETS fares, but typically around $3.50 CAD.
This is the most convenient and direct option, ideal if you have a lot of luggage or are in a hurry. Expect 25-40 minutes, depending on traffic.
Cost: Expect $50-$70 CAD, plus tip, for a taxi or rideshare from downtown. Prices can fluctuate with demand for rideshares.
Several private shuttle services operate between downtown hotels and YEG. These can be a good middle-ground option for cost and convenience, especially if you are staying at a participating hotel.
Cost: Typically $18-$25 CAD per person, one-way.
If you have your own vehicle or rent one, the drive is straightforward.
Cost: Fuel costs plus airport parking fees (which can range from $20-$30+ per day).
Pro tip: Always check Google Maps or a similar navigation app for real-time traffic conditions before you leave, especially if you're traveling during rush hour. A 30-minute drive can easily become an hour during peak times.
